<br>On the whole discussion about tagging, what I understand mainly is two points <br><br>1). The tag concept is good and every one is interested to see it working<br><br>2). About UI , it is bit weird .<br><br>For the first point, I am happy to say you all that, I started working on it and it will be implemented within two weeks of time.<br>
<br>For the second point, Boudewijin Rempt and Sven had given their views about UI part. I want to mix their ideas and implement UI part like this<br><br>1). There will be two seperate UI&#39;s for searching and add/remove functions.<br>
<br>2). Searching bar should look like this and it will be on the top of the docker or widget<br>         +-----------------+<br>          | search entry  + <br>         +-----------------+<br><br>       Here, from search tab mentioned by boud , I removed search button, thinking that &quot; Whenever user type the tag name and press enter, we will activate the search functionality. why need of again using a button here ?&quot;. So, if I am wrong, please correct me . . <br>
<br>3).    Add/remove tag bar is present at the bottom of the widget or docker. I seen the gwenview tag editor, and it&#39;s UI is good about drop-down list.            <br>         +-----------------------------+<br>          |Add or remove tag  | \/ |+ add/remove button <br>
         +-----------------------------+<br>
      <br> Whenever user enters a tag name, the auto-completion list will be shown as drop-down list. And when the user selects a tag, we will check the tag is already added to the resource or not. If it already added to the resource, we will show remove button. If it is not there, we will show add button.<br>
<br><br>This is how the UI would be look like in my point of view. If you like it, I will start implementing ..  or any changes :) ?   <br>         <br><br>